Two dogs were killed in a house fire Sunday morning, according to the Tallahassee Fire Department.

Firefighters arrived at a home on Lake Atkinson Drive around 11:30 a.m. that had "heavy fire" coming from the building.

"Firefighters searched the structure and found no people inside, but two dogs did pass away in the fire," TFD said. "The cause of the fire appears to have been from unattended cooking."

No other injuries were reported, according to the news release.

The Leon County Sheriff's Office, Leon County EMS, Talquin Electric Cooperative and the Lake Talquin Volunteer Fire Department helped TFD on scene. The Red Cross also responded to the fire to help the residents.

"The Tallahassee Fire Department urges all residents to remain vigilant while cooking and to never leave food unattended on the stove," TFD said. "If you must leave the kitchen, turn off the stove, and made sure to set a timer to remind you that you’re cooking."
